Altencelle is a district of the city of Celle in Lower Saxony , which is southeast of the city center, west of the Aller and east of the Fuhse . The place is connected with the B 214 and the county road  74 with Celle.

history

Aerial photo of Altencelle during the floods in Celle in February 2008

On Föscherberg in the district of castle are burial mounds from the Bronze Age (ca. 2000-750 v. Chr.), That indicate human habitation.

The current place name Altencelle indicates that the original town of Celle (town charter since 1249), the "old Celle", was here. The place is first mentioned in 986 as "Kellu" ( settlement on the river ). Here was at this time a castle of brunonids which, like the ring wall of the castle is in the district of castle today only archaeologically detectable.

The castle in Altencelle burned down before 1290. Professor Ernst Sprockhoff , Kiel, directed the excavation work there in 1938/39 and 1947. In his report it says: “It is obviously this castle complex that was burned by the great fire at the end of the 13th century. The traces of the fire were clearly visible everywhere, and melted bronze was also found in the rubble of the tower. "

Duke Otto der Strenge gave up Altencelle in 1292 and founded the "new" Celle about 3 km northwest of an already existing castle.

Executions were carried out on the Galgenberg in Altenceller Feld until 1856. City chronicler Clemens Cassel (1850–1925) states in one of his early works: “In the immediate vicinity of the Gottesackers zu St. Georg [Blumlage] was the 'Judgment Hill', which was demolished in 1652 and on which the 'poor sinners were judged by the sword'. Then the high court across the road was moved to Altenceller Feld. This hill ('Galgenberg') is also removed later. "

On January 1, 1973 Altencelle was incorporated into the district town of Celle.

politics

The Altencelle local council has 9 seats (4 CDU, 3 SPD, 1 Greens, 1 independent). Hans-Werner Schmidtmann (CDU) has been the local mayor since the local elections in 2011. His predecessor was Otto Stumpf (CDU) from 1991 to 2011 .

science

The Drilling Simulator Celle - German research center for high-performance drilling technology and automation of the Clausthal University of Technology is based in Altencelle.

Sports

The most important sports club in town is SV Altencelle with 13 departments. The men's volleyball team played in the second division north from 1996 to 1999.
